Built for the TU Delft CS4570 ML for Software Engineering course (2026). ## Dataset split | Tier | Repositories | Instances | Star range | |------|-------------|-----------|------------| | High-resource | 57 | 618 | 1000-7298 | | Low-resource | ~60 | 198 | 13-90 | | **Total** | | **816** | | Use the `resource_tier` field to filter by tier. `repo_stars` and `repo_forks` are included for fine-grained popularity analysis. ## Construction Each instance is a single-file refactoring commit that was: 1. Detected by **RefactoringMiner 3.1.3** as containing at least one Java refactoring operation 2. Verified by building the project before and after the commit using Docker (Maven/Gradle, JDK 17/21) 3. Filtered to commits where the project compiles and tests pass both before and after (pure refactorings) High-resource repos have >=1000 stars and >=10 contributors; low-resource repos have <100 stars. ## Fields | Field | Type | Description | |-------|------|-------------| | `instance_id` | string | Unique identifier | | `repo` | string | owner/repo identifier | | `resource_tier` | string | "high" or "low" | | `repo_stars` | int or null | GitHub star count at collection time | | `repo_forks` | int or null | GitHub fork count at collection time | | `language` | string | Always "java" | | `base_commit` | string | Parent commit SHA | | `merge_commit` | string | Refactoring commit SHA | | `refactoring_types` | list[str] | Refactoring type labels from RefactoringMiner | | `refactoring_descriptions` | list[str] or null | Human-readable descriptions (HR only) | | `file_path` | string | Java file path that was refactored | | `source_code_before` | string | File content at base commit | | `source_code_after` | string | File content at merge commit | | `diff` | string | Unified diff between before and after | | `is_pure_refactoring` | bool or null | True if only refactoring operations changed | | `compile_before` | bool or null | Project compiled at base commit | | `compile_after` | bool or null | Project compiled at merge commit | | `tests_pass_before` | bool or null | All tests pass at base commit | | `tests_pass_after` | bool or null | All tests pass at merge commit | | `FAIL_TO_PASS` | list[str] | Tests failing before, passing after | | `PASS_TO_PASS` | list[str] | Tests passing both before and after | | `created_at` | string or null | Commit timestamp (ISO 8601) | | `repo_license` | string or null | SPDX license identifier | | `lines_changed` | int or null | Lines changed in the refactoring | ## Refactoring types Top types across both tiers: Extract Method, Rename Method, Rename Variable, Rename Parameter, Extract Variable, Inline Variable, Change Variable Type, Add Parameter, Add Method Annotation, Rename Attribute. 66 unique refactoring types in total. ## Usage ```python from datasets import load_dataset ds = load_dataset("Maxros/test", split="test") # Filter by tier hr = ds.filter(lambda x: x["resource_tier"] == "high") lr = ds.filter(lambda x: x["resource_tier"] == "low") ``` ## Citation ``` TU Delft CS4570 -- ML for Software Engineering benchmark, 2026. ```
